Abu Hajjaj Uqsuri Mosque
Wednesday، 15 June 2022 - 11:17 AM

It is a mosque located in the Egyptian city of Luxor.The mosque itself was built in honor of Sheikh Yusuf Abu’l-Hajjaj.
His body was placed in a mausoleum located on the roof of the ancient church, which by this point was buried below ground level.
The mosque dates back to the Ayyubid period; it built in 658 AH (1286 AD), and is built on the north-east side of the Luxor Temple. In addition to this, the highest open courtyard of the mosque resembles the mosque in its ancient Fatimid architecture of mosques.
